About Me
I am a Postdoctoral Fellow at the University of Texas at Austin, working with Swarat Chaudhuri in the Trishul group. My research interests lie in the intersection of formal methods and modern AI/ML, specifically in the design and verification of neurosymbolic systems.
I completed my PhD in Computer Science at the University of Southern California in the Summer of 2025, advised by Jyotirmoy Deshmukh as part of the CPS-VIDA group, where I focused on the design and verification of controllers for learning-enabled cyber-physical systems, including:
- Incorporating formal methods in the design of controllers for autonomous systems through:
- Design of reward functions for reinforcement learning agents, given temporal logic task specifications.
- Controller synthesis for time-sensitive and safety-critical tasks.
- Marrying automata theory with array programming and gradient-based optimization pipelines.
- Fault detection and verification of perception-based control systems, especially in the context of autonomous vehicles.
- Use of runtime monitors to detect malfunction in perception systems, especially in the context of multi-object detection and tracking.
Before this, I received my B.S. in Computer Engineering from the University at Buffalo in 2018, where I also worked with Prof. Karthik Dantu at the Distributed Robotics and Networked Embedded Systems Lab.
